About this listen

An ordinary village

A shocking announcement

One morning the villagers of Chipping Cleghorn wake to find a strange notice in their papers:

‘A murder is announced and will take place on Friday, October 29th, at Little Paddocks at 6.30pm.’

Suspecting this is just a joke, they gather for some evening entertainment.

Then a gunshot is heard.

In desperation, the police turn to an old lady whose hobbies are gardening, gossiping – and solving murders.

After all, old ladies know better than anyone exactly what goes on in quiet English villages…

Never underestimate Miss Marple
